roboforum.ru

Технический форум по робототехнике.

вопросы о Eclipse

вопросы о Eclipse

EdGull » 23 ноя 2010, 23:16

Можно ли в Eclipse писать на:
Си для:
- ARM7
- AVR
- Xmega
- PC (x86)
PHP для PC
?

Re: вопросы о Eclipse

Michael_K » 23 ноя 2010, 23:21

Насколько я понимаю, eclipse - это только IDE без собственных тулзов... Ему пофигу.

Re: вопросы о Eclipse

Сергей » 23 ноя 2010, 23:27

Эклипс это просто оболочка. Никак не относиться к программированию для конкретных вещей. НО существуют разные модификации, позволяющие быстро настроить среду или со встроенной настройкой. Для нее в основном используется gcc как самый простой вариант, можно подцепить что угодно. Пользовался в течение года, подсветка и настройка удобна, НО очень тяжелый, gcc с JTAG это просто убийство.

Re: вопросы о Eclipse

EdGull » 23 ноя 2010, 23:32

оболочка чего именно?
можно пару скриншотов?
а то на их сайте я их не нашел

Re: вопросы о Eclipse

Сергей » 23 ноя 2010, 23:37

Скриншоты в гугле eclipse IDE.
Оболочка, IDE, позволяющая подцепить разные утилиты, компиляторы.

Re: вопросы о Eclipse

Grem » 23 ноя 2010, 23:39

Плагины нужны. Для Xmega может нету плагина, но всё остальное есть. Только 1 вопрос - Оно вам надо? Эклипс - самая неудобная и тормознутая среда, которую придумать можно было.

Re: вопросы о Eclipse

frig » 24 ноя 2010, 00:12

если мы об eclipse которая IDE, то юзаю для php, html, css и сопутствующего. Тяжелая - да. Но работает, удобно.

Re: вопросы о Eclipse

repository » 24 ноя 2010, 00:54

Eclipse & avr на русском:
http://www.ibm.com/developerworks/ru/li ... index.html

Лучшая среда всех времен и народов, последние 6 лет только на ней сижу, правда не под AVR:)

Что такое Eclipse на русском:
http://www.ibm.com/developerworks/ru/li ... s-eclipse/

Re: вопросы о Eclipse

DrGluck » 24 ноя 2010, 01:05

Если начало шкалы - "настоящие программеры пишут сразу в HEX-редакторе", то Eclipse - в самом ее конце ... вершина Универсализма :)
за который нужно платить ... например - пресловутой "тяжеловесностью" ...

Проект Eclipse представляет собой первую столь мощно поддержанную мировым IT-сообществом попытку создания единой открытой интегрированной платформы разработки приложений, обладающей надежностью, функциональностью и уровнем качества коммерческого продукта. Фактически эта платформа предназначена для всего и ни для чего конкретно: она представляет собой основу, имеющую блочную структуру и интегрирующую инструменты разработки ПО различных производителей для создания приложений на любом языке, с использованием любых технологий и для любой программной платформы. Вокруг проекта Eclipse в настоящее время сформировано сообщество крупнейших IT-компаний, среди которых Borland, IBM, SAP AG, RedHat и другие.


Изображение

P.S. Но лично я сам предпочту "зоопарк" заточенного целевого инструментария ;)

Re: вопросы о Eclipse

boez » 24 ноя 2010, 01:30

А я для С под avr и С/С++ под x86 (винда/линь) использую CodeBlocks. Он полегче эклипса, а набор фич меня устраивает. Компилятор gcc. ГУИ если нужен - на wxWidgets, собирается и работает без переделок один и тот же код под линухом и виндой, если конечно я специально не учиняю каких-нить гадостей типа прямого использования WinAPI.

Re: вопросы о Eclipse

Michael_K » 24 ноя 2010, 01:48

Ну а я вообще гуями не пользуюсь... пижонство это :)

Re: вопросы о Eclipse

Vooon » 24 ноя 2010, 02:16

gvim — пижонтво :D

Re: вопросы о Eclipse

AndreiSk » 24 ноя 2010, 02:36

Я пользую eclipse для java (сорри, не для C)
В общем, не особо мне нравится,
на C/C# предпочитаю MS VisualStudio 2008
Даже для PIC исходники правлю там,
а в mplab компилю только.

Я бы eclipse.. не рекомендовал чтоли :pardon:
Вложения
eclipse.PNG

Re: вопросы о Eclipse

EdGull » 24 ноя 2010, 11:19

Какой порядок установки чтобы программить Хмеги?
Правильно я понимаю что?:
1. Eclipse
2. AVR-GCC
3. avr-libc
4. avrdude (он умеет работать с AVR ISP MKII?)

Re: вопросы о Eclipse

repository » 24 ноя 2010, 11:28

Вот тут обещают рассказать:
http://www.atmel.com/dyn/general/tech_d ... c_id=10762


ИМХО -
1) Eclipse C
2) avr plugin http://avr-eclipse.sourceforge.net
3) настраивая проект HelloWorld - доустановить что нужно - компилер там и тд.


cron
Rambler\'s Top100 Mail.ru counter